Barry Morphew Makes 1st Court Appearance Following Murder Charge

Barry Morphew made his first appearance at the Chaffee County Courthouse on Thursday (May 6) morning, following his arrest in connection with the disappearance of his wife, Suzanne Morphew. Suzanne went missing from her Colorado home on May 10, 2020, after reportedly going for a bike ride and never coming back. After nearly a year without a named person of interest, the Chaffee County Sheriff s Office (CCSO) arrested Barry on Wednesday (May 5) on charges of first-degree murder, tampering with evidence, and attempting to influence a public servant. FOX21 was present for the hearing, and reported that Barry was masked, shackled, and dressed in an orange and white-striped jumpsuit. Authorities are holding him without bail.

Husband of missing Colorado woman Suzanne Morphew charged with murder

The husband of missing Colorado mom Suzanne Morphew has been charged with first-degree murder in connection with the woman’s disappearance and presumed death just shy of one year ago, according to reports. Barry Morphew was arrested on Wednesday and has been charged with first-degree murder after deliberation, tampering with physical evidence and attempt to influence a public servant, according to FOX 21 News reporter Lauren Scharf. Suzanne’s sister-in-law Jena Moorman declined to speak with Fox News on Wednesday regarding the development, calling it a “private family matter.” Meanwhile, Suzanne’s sister Melinda Moorman told FOX 21 that Chaffee County Sheriff John Spezze told her the news on Wednesday morning.
